Bishydroxycoumarin (Dicumarol) Therapy in Myocardial Infarction

Abstract: treatment of myocardial infarction.It was our purpose, in undertaking this study, to determine the results of anticoagulant therapy in myocardial infarction as it is carried out in a private hospital, in the daily practice of various physicians, as internists, cardiologists, and general practitioners and not by a research team. The dosage of the drug used and the prothrombin levels were adjusted by either the attending physician or the resident on his service. Hence, some kept the prothrombin levels rather low… Show more
